ডেটাবেস, আধুনিক তথ্য প্রযুক্তির একটি ভিত্তিপ্রস্তর, প্রক্সিএলাইট দ্বারা প্রদত্ত প্রক্সি সার্ভার সহ বিভিন্ন অ্যাপ্লিকেশন এবং পরিষেবাগুলির কার্যকারিতা এবং দক্ষতার ক্ষেত্রে একটি গুরুত্বপূর্ণ ভূমিকা পালন করে৷ এই বিস্তৃত প্রবন্ধে, আমরা ডাটাবেসগুলির রাজ্যে অনুসন্ধান করি, তাদের জটিলতা, প্রকার, অ্যাপ্লিকেশন এবং প্রক্সি সার্ভারের জগতের সাথে তাদের সংযোগ অন্বেষণ করি।
ডাটাবেস সম্পর্কে সংক্ষিপ্ত তথ্য
একটি ডাটাবেস হল ডেটার একটি কাঠামোগত সংগ্রহ যা দক্ষ স্টোরেজ, পুনরুদ্ধার এবং পরিচালনার জন্য সংগঠিত হয়। এটি ডেটার জন্য একটি কেন্দ্রীয় সংগ্রহস্থল হিসাবে কাজ করে, যা একটি পদ্ধতিগত এবং কাঠামোগত পদ্ধতিতে ডেটা সঞ্চয়, পুনরুদ্ধার এবং ম্যানিপুলেশনের অনুমতি দেয়।
ডাটাবেস সম্পর্কে বিস্তারিত তথ্য। বিষয় ডাটাবেস প্রসারিত.
ডেটাবেসগুলি তথ্য সিস্টেমের একটি গুরুত্বপূর্ণ উপাদান, যা ডেটা সঞ্চয় এবং পরিচালনা করার একটি কাঠামোগত উপায় প্রদান করে। তারা ডেটা অখণ্ডতা, নিরাপত্তা এবং অ্যাক্সেসযোগ্যতা নিশ্চিত করে বিপুল পরিমাণ তথ্য পরিচালনা করার জন্য ডিজাইন করা হয়েছে। ডেটাবেসগুলিকে বিস্তৃতভাবে দুটি প্রধান প্রকারে শ্রেণীবদ্ধ করা যেতে পারে: রিলেশনাল এবং অ-রিলেশনাল।
ডাটাবেসের মূল বৈশিষ্ট্য বিশ্লেষণ
ডাটাবেসের মূল বৈশিষ্ট্যগুলির মধ্যে রয়েছে:
1. ডেটা স্ট্রাকচার
- ডেটাবেসগুলি ডেটা সংগঠিত করার জন্য একটি পূর্বনির্ধারিত কাঠামো ব্যবহার করে, প্রায়শই টেবিল, সারি এবং কলাম ব্যবহার করে। এই কাঠামো তথ্য সংগঠন এবং পুনরুদ্ধার সুবিধা.
2. ডেটা ইন্টিগ্রিটি
- ডেটাবেসগুলি ডেটা অখণ্ডতার সীমাবদ্ধতাগুলিকে নিশ্চিত করে যাতে ডেটা সঠিক এবং সামঞ্জস্যপূর্ণ থাকে।
3. কোয়েরি ভাষা
- ডেটাবেসগুলি দক্ষতার সাথে ডেটা পুনরুদ্ধার এবং ম্যানিপুলেট করার জন্য SQL (স্ট্রাকচার্ড কোয়েরি ল্যাঙ্গুয়েজ) এর মতো কোয়েরি ভাষা অফার করে।
4. লেনদেন ব্যবস্থাপনা
- ডেটাবেসগুলি লেনদেনগুলিকে সমর্থন করে, নিশ্চিত করে যে ডেটা পরিবর্তনগুলি সম্পূর্ণরূপে সম্পন্ন হয়েছে বা ত্রুটির ক্ষেত্রে সম্পূর্ণরূপে ফিরিয়ে আনা হয়েছে৷
ডাটাবেসের প্রকারভেদ
ডাটাবেস বিভিন্ন ধরনের আসে, প্রতিটি নির্দিষ্ট ব্যবহারের ক্ষেত্রে উপযোগী। এখানে একটি সংক্ষিপ্ত বিবরণ সহ সাধারণ ডাটাবেস প্রকারের একটি তালিকা রয়েছে:
| ডাটাবেস প্রকার | বর্ণনা |
|---|---|
| রিলেশনাল | সারি এবং কলাম সহ টেবিলে ডেটা সংগঠিত করে। |
| NoSQL | অসংগঠিত বা আধা-কাঠামোগত ডেটা সমর্থন করে। |
| নথি-ভিত্তিক | প্রায়শই JSON বা XML ব্যবহার করে নথিতে ডেটা সঞ্চয় করে। |
| প্রকৃত মূল্য | ডেটা স্টোরেজ এবং পুনরুদ্ধারের জন্য কী-মান জোড়া ব্যবহার করে। |
| কলাম-পরিবার | বৃহৎ পরিমাণ ডেটা পরিচালনার জন্য ডিজাইন করা হয়েছে। |
| চিত্রলেখ | ডেটা পয়েন্টের মধ্যে সম্পর্কের উপর ফোকাস করে। |
ডাটাবেসগুলি ই-কমার্স থেকে স্বাস্থ্যসেবা পর্যন্ত বিভিন্ন শিল্প জুড়ে অ্যাপ্লিকেশন খুঁজে পায়। যাইহোক, তারা ডেটা সুরক্ষা, স্কেলেবিলিটি এবং পারফরম্যান্স অপ্টিমাইজেশনের মতো চ্যালেঞ্জও তৈরি করে। কিছু সাধারণ সমস্যা এবং সমাধান অন্তর্ভুক্ত:
-
তথ্য নিরাপত্তা: এক্সেস কন্ট্রোল, এনক্রিপশন, এবং নিয়মিত সিকিউরিটি অডিট বাস্তবায়ন করা ডেটা নিরাপত্তা ঝুঁকি কমাতে পারে।
-
পরিমাপযোগ্যতা: শার্ডিং এবং রেপ্লিকেশনের মতো কৌশলগুলি নিযুক্ত করা ডাটাবেসকে বর্ধিত ডেটা লোড পরিচালনা করতে সাহায্য করতে পারে।
-
কর্মক্ষমতা অপ্টিমাইজেশান: ডাটাবেসের কর্মক্ষমতা বাড়ানোর জন্য ইন্ডেক্সিং, ক্যাশিং এবং কোয়েরি অপ্টিমাইজেশান অপরিহার্য।
সারণি এবং তালিকার আকারে একই পদের সাথে প্রধান বৈশিষ্ট্য এবং অন্যান্য তুলনা
আসুন ডাটাবেসগুলিকে অনুরূপ পদের সাথে তুলনা করি এবং তাদের প্রধান বৈশিষ্ট্যগুলি হাইলাইট করি:
| মেয়াদ | প্রধান বৈশিষ্ট্য |
|---|---|
| তথ্যশালা | স্ট্রাকচার্ড ডেটা স্টোরেজ, কোয়েরি ল্যাঙ্গুয়েজ, ডেটা ইন্টিগ্রিটি। |
| তথ্য ভাণ্ডার | বিশ্লেষণ এবং ঐতিহাসিক তথ্য উপর ফোকাস, প্রায়ই বড়. |
| ডাটা লেক | কাঁচা, অপ্রক্রিয়াজাত ডেটা সঞ্চয় করে, বিভিন্ন ধরনের ডেটা সমর্থন করে। |
| নথি ব্যবস্থা | বেসিক ডেটা স্টোরেজ, উন্নত কোয়েরি করার ক্ষমতা নেই। |
ব্লকচেইন-ভিত্তিক ডেটাবেস, আইওটি অ্যাপ্লিকেশনের জন্য প্রান্ত ডেটাবেস, এবং প্রতিশ্রুতি দেখানো কোয়ান্টাম ডেটাবেসগুলির মতো উদীয়মান প্রযুক্তিগুলির সাথে ডেটাবেসের ভবিষ্যত উত্তেজনাপূর্ণ। এই উদ্ভাবনগুলির লক্ষ্য বর্তমান সীমাবদ্ধতাগুলি মোকাবেলা করা এবং ডেটা পরিচালনার জন্য নতুন সম্ভাবনা উন্মুক্ত করা।
কিভাবে প্রক্সি সার্ভার ব্যবহার করা যায় বা ডাটাবেসের সাথে যুক্ত করা যায়
প্রক্সি সার্ভার এবং ডেটাবেসগুলি প্রায়শই হাতে চলে যায়, বিশেষ করে এমন পরিস্থিতিতে যেখানে ডেটা অ্যাক্সেস নিয়ন্ত্রণ বা বেনামী করা প্রয়োজন। প্রক্সি সার্ভার ক্লায়েন্ট এবং ডাটাবেসের মধ্যে মধ্যস্থতাকারী হিসাবে কাজ করতে পারে, নিরাপত্তা এবং গোপনীয়তা বৃদ্ধি করে। এগুলি ডাটাবেসের কর্মক্ষমতা উন্নত করতে লোড ব্যালেন্সিং এবং ক্যাশিংয়ের জন্যও ব্যবহার করা যেতে পারে।
সম্পর্কিত লিংক
ডাটাবেস সম্পর্কে আরও তথ্যের জন্য, নিম্নলিখিত সংস্থানগুলি অন্বেষণ করার কথা বিবেচনা করুন:
- ওরাকল ডাটাবেস ডকুমেন্টেশন
- মাইক্রোসফ্ট এসকিউএল সার্ভার ডকুমেন্টেশন
- মঙ্গোডিবি ডকুমেন্টেশন
- NoSQL ডাটাবেস ব্যাখ্যা করা হয়েছে
উপসংহারে, ডাটাবেস হল আধুনিক তথ্য ব্যবস্থার মেরুদণ্ড, তথ্য ব্যবস্থাপনা এবং পুনরুদ্ধারের সুবিধা। ProxyElite দ্বারা অফার করা প্রক্সি সার্ভারের সাথে তাদের সমন্বয় নিরাপত্তা, গোপনীয়তা এবং বিভিন্ন অ্যাপ্লিকেশনে কর্মক্ষমতা বাড়ায়। প্রযুক্তির বিকাশ অব্যাহত থাকায়, ডেটাবেসগুলি ডেটা ব্যবস্থাপনার ভবিষ্যত গঠনে একটি গুরুত্বপূর্ণ ভূমিকা পালন করবে।